The Saint Francis women's tennis team continues its 2025-26 season with a trip to Quinnipiac University for the Hidden Duals event to face Army and Fairfield. The Red Flash secured 12 wins out of 20 singles matches and six out of its 12 doubles matches.
>> Kelly Dowuona made history on Friday by securing her spot at the top of the women's program for all-time singles wins, with an impressive overall 57 victories.
FLASH MOMENTS
After an exciting series of victories this weekend—though it was never truly in doubt—Dowuona achieved her 57th career singles win, placing her at the top of the women's tennis program's all-time singles win list. While this is an incredible milestone, it's exciting to see what else this season has in store for her career.
It was another impressive weekend for the freshman as Gabriela Almanza went undefeated this weekend after claiming victories in all three of her singles matches.
While that is impressive in its own right, Breeze Simon kept her winning streak alive by securing her second victory for the second consecutive weekend in a row.
